Transaction 584fa1c14070f26d688924d7fd1656aca44b7b39e4d9fb6f9fc1e950d98ad663

3 Input
2 Outputs
  • 584fa1c14070f26d688924d7fd1656aca44b7b39e4d9fb6f9fc1e950d98ad663:0
  • value  4497600
    address  1BqdPh7aEohPGdiyj1kQUUgFzehaVgCUUe
  • 584fa1c14070f26d688924d7fd1656aca44b7b39e4d9fb6f9fc1e950d98ad663:1
  • value  11385696
    address  1MANBvkFShbR9T8HZ1jEahHXuaRbznPVqr